Output a997fc31a6367b7f10691c2078f16a6d357565a3da30c0353fd35d73b2ce4ec3:0

value
10626552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de3ca681fb66a3f655eab72e9d11863e11628bd OP_EQUAL
address
3MvG97LxdpYJcAkgupcpNCtFQnrnA8jUpS
transaction
a997fc31a6367b7f10691c2078f16a6d357565a3da30c0353fd35d73b2ce4ec3
confirmations
270331
spent
true